Most Common Saunier Duval Appliance Faults in Offerton

Based on our experience repairing Saunier Duval appliances in Offerton, these are the most frequent error codes and faults.

What does error code 14 mean on a Saunier Duval Themaclassic boiler?

Error 14 on a Saunier Duval Themaclassic boiler indicates the central heating flow temperature has exceeded the maximum safe limit. This is a temperature control issue. Contact a Gas Safe registered engineer.

What does error F19 mean on a Saunier Duval Condens boiler?

Error F19 on a Saunier Duval Condens boiler indicates the central heating thermistor is unplugged. The sensor is not connected properly. Switch off the boiler and contact a Gas Safe registered engineer to secure the connection.

What does error 3 & 0 (also shown as 30) mean on a Saunier Duval Ecosy boiler?

Error 3 & 0 on a Saunier Duval Ecosy boiler (display alternates between 3 and 0, also referred to as code 30) indicates an excessive temperature difference between flow and return water, suggesting poor circulation. Check radiator valves are open and bleed radiators if needed. If the fault persists, contact a Gas Safe registered engineer.

What does error code 15 mean on a Saunier Duval Isofast boiler?

Error 15 on a Saunier Duval Isofast boiler indicates a gas mechanism fault affecting the gas valve or gas supply control. This is a serious gas safety issue. Do not use the boiler. Switch it off at the power supply immediately. If you smell gas, do not operate any switches, ventilate the area if safe to do so, leave the property and call the Gas Emergency Service from outside. Contact a Gas Safe registered engineer immediately.

What does error code 06 mean on a Saunier Duval Themaclassic boiler?

Error 06 on a Saunier Duval Themaclassic boiler indicates a central heating flow NTC sensor fault. Switch off the boiler and contact a Gas Safe registered engineer to inspect and replace the sensor or wiring.

What is the pre-heating or WARM START function on a Saunier Duval boiler?

The WARM START or pre-heating function reduces waiting time when you turn on a hot water tap. In ON mode, the boiler maintains the heat exchanger at the required temperature between 5am and 11pm for instant hot water. In AUTO mode, the boiler learns your household patterns and pre-heats just before your typical first use of the day. In OFF mode, this function is disabled and you may experience a short delay before hot water arrives.

Is my Saunier Duval boiler compatible with smart thermostats?

Many Saunier Duval boilers manufactured since 2012 are compatible with smart thermostats via the eBus communication protocol. The manufacturer offers dedicated smart controls that integrate directly with compatible boilers for optimal performance. If using a third-party smart thermostat, check compatibility with your specific boiler model. A qualified heating engineer can advise on the best options for your installation.

How can I improve the efficiency of my Saunier Duval boiler?

Maintain correct system pressure (1-1.5 bar cold), bleed radiators regularly to remove trapped air, set heating and hot water temperatures appropriately for your needs rather than at maximum, and ensure the boiler is serviced annually. Use the summer mode during warmer months when heating is not required. Keep the area around the boiler clear for proper ventilation.

What sounds are normal from a Saunier Duval boiler?

Normal sounds include a gentle humming from the fan when the boiler is running, clicking sounds when the boiler ignites or switches between heating and hot water modes, and quiet water flow sounds. Concerning sounds that require professional attention include loud banging or kettling noises (which may indicate limescale buildup), persistent vibrating, grinding from the fan or pump, or any unusual rattling. If you hear concerning noises, switch off the boiler and contact a Gas Safe registered engineer.

Should I leave my Saunier Duval boiler on all the time?

Modern condensing boilers like those from Saunier Duval are designed to be efficient when running on demand. Using a room thermostat and programmer to control when heating is on is generally more efficient than leaving the boiler running continuously. However, the boiler should remain powered on (even in summer) so that frost protection can activate if needed.
